The painting «Seeds» by Oksana Sotnikova is an intriguing and metaphorical piece that explores themes of genesis, penetration, and hidden potentials. The artist creates an image that invites reflection on the cycles of life and the influence of invisible forces.
The central element of the composition is a large rounded shape resembling a bowl, cradle, or some kind of nourishing space. This shape is rendered in delicate, light green and gray tones with fine hatching, creating a sense of depth and mystery.
The surface of this «bowl» is dotted with numerous drop-shaped or elongated forms resembling seeds, raindrops, or even falling meteors. These «seeds» are painted in muted blue and gray tones, with bright red or pink «eyes» at their centers, symbolizing life force, consciousness, or hidden energy. Some of them have already «penetrated» the surface, others hover above it, and one large «seed» is almost fully immersed in the center of the bowl.
In the center of the «bowl», on the surface, there is a small golden indentation or disc, which may symbolize a point of origin, a goal, or a sacred place toward which the «seeds» are drawn.
The background of the painting in the upper part is rendered in golden tones with a light texture, giving it a sense of light, richness, or a higher principle. The horizontal pink stripe above the bowl adds softness and contrast to the composition.
Oksana Sotnikova’s «Seeds» is not just an image but a profound metaphor about the birth of life, ideas, or events. The painting encourages reflection on hidden potential, on how small «seeds» can penetrate to the very core and give rise to something new, as well as on the influence of external forces on these processes. This work prompts deep philosophical contemplation about the cycles of existence.
